Create Stylized 3D Art in Blender
By Creative Shrimp
Learn how to create amazing stylized and non-photorealistic 3D art in Blender 2.92.

Non-photorealistic rendering or NPR is a whole world by itself! From Pixar-style or ‘Into the Spiderverse’-style rendering to low-poly aesthetics or pixel art, there are so many ways to express yourself by creating stylized 3D assets and scenery.

No need to spend a lifetime learning the NPR ways though. We condensed the principles and techniques of creating stylized 3D into this 12+ hour training for beginner-intermediate Blender users.

What you’ll learn
* Principles and techniques of creating stylized 3D scenes (106+ tutorials)

* Limited color palettes, artistic perspective

* Effective NPR pipeline in Blender

* Grease pencil

* Non-photoreal post-pro for Eevee and Cycles renders

* Toon shading (including outlines) in Eevee

* A beginner friendly isometric environment 3D modeling project

* Car Smash scene ‘Making-of’
